At its core, a teleportation GUI serves to democratize navigation. In environments ranging from massive multiplayer online games to industrial digital twins, the underlying mechanics of "teleporting"—changing a set of X, Y, and Z coordinates instantly—can be jarring. A well-designed GUI replaces the friction of manual travel or command-line inputs with a visual menu. This allows users to focus on their objective rather than the mechanics of movement. The true value of a simple teleport GUI lies in accessibility. By streamlining navigation, developers ensure that players with limited time or users with motor impairments can navigate vast digital spaces without exhaustion.
